Modern day HEVs use Power Restoration systems for example motor–generator and regenerative braking to recycle the vehicle's kinetic Electricity to electric Strength by way of an alternator, which is stored in a very battery pack or even a supercapacitor. Some varieties of HEV use an inside combustion motor to directly push an electrical generator, which possibly recharges the vehicle's batteries or right powers the electric traction motors; this combination is referred to as a range extender.[47] Several HEVs reduce idle emissions by temporarily shutting down the combustion motor at idle (like when waiting in the website traffic light-weight) and restarting it when wanted; this is known as a get started-stop method.
